Comprehending Sliding Windows

Before diving into the installation process, it is important to comprehend the various types of sliding windows readily available.

Kinds Of Sliding Windows

TypeDescription
Single SliderFunctions one repaired pane and one sliding pane.
Double SliderBoth panes are operational, permitting more air flow.
Vertical SlidingSlides up and down, a typical option for smaller sized spaces.
Corner SlidingDesigned to be set up at a corner, offering panoramic views.

By picking the best kind of sliding window that fits your home context, you can guarantee much better performance and visual appeals.

Steps for Sliding Window Installation

The installation of sliding windows typically follows a systematic method. While the specific techniques can differ, the process detailed listed below serves as a basic standard.

Action 1: Measure the Opening

Precise measurements are crucial. Utilizing the tape step, determine the width and height of the existing window frame. Deduct 1/4 inch from each measurement to represent growth and fit.

Step 2: Prepare the Opening

  • Eliminate Old Window: Carefully take off the old window and clean the opening.
  • Examine for Damage: Check for rot or damage around the frame and change any jeopardized wood.

Action 3: Install the Sill

The sill serves as the base for your sliding window. Set up a water resistant flashing tape to the bottom of the opening to guarantee it remains devoid of water damage.

Step 4: Set the Window Frame

  • Position the Frame: Place the sliding window frame into the opening.
  • Look for Level: Use a level to ensure that the window is straight. Adjust accordingly by including  Sash Window Renovation Experts  if essential.

Step 5: Secure the Frame

Using screws, secure the window frame to the sides of the opening. Ensure to follow the producer's guidelines for screw positioning.

Action 6: Install the Sashes

Move the sashes into the tracks offered in the frame. Guarantee they move smoothly which the locking system works effectively.

Action 7: Weatherproofing

Apply insulation foam around the border to enhance energy efficiency. Seal the edges with a waterproof sealant to avoid air leaks.

Step 8: Finishing Touches

Lastly, add interior and exterior trim as required to hide spaces. Paint or stain the trim to match the existing decoration.

FAQ on Sliding Window Installation

Q: How long does it take to install a sliding window?A: Depending on your experience level, setting up a sliding window can take anywhere from 2 to 5 hours. Q: Can I install sliding windows in winter?A: Yes, however beaware that cold temperatures can affect products
like sealant. Guarantee you select the ideal items for your climate. Q: What is the typical expense of sliding window installation?A: The cost can vary extensively based on window size and quality, however normally, you can anticipate to pay in between 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000 per window, including labor. Q: How do I understand if my windows require replacing?A: Signs consist of drafts, condensation between panes, problem opening or closing, and decaying frames.

Q: Do sliding windows supply good insulation?A: Yes
, offered they are installed correctly and are of high quality, sliding windows can use excellent insulation.
